Hi All,

I often take some knowledge from these forum but today Im looking for some advice myself.

I have a 60mm Black Limestone heart that has some marks I cannot shift. At first I thought its was grout/motar marks from tiling but now im not so sure. (Its not as if theres something stuck on the stone, basically ingrained in the surface texture).

I have used soapy water multiple times aggitating with a brush, then resorted to multiple different diultions of Uited Stonecare Powerase but still wont shift. Im conouise of using anything to strong on the stone so I was looking for some advice.

I have also tested a spot of sealant provided with stone but doesnt seem to cover the marks either.


Any advice much appreciated.
